EXPRESSION OF ADHESION MOLECULES ON CD34(+) CELLS - CD34(+) L-SELECTIN(+) CELLS PREDICT A RAPID PLATELET RECOVERY AFTER PERIPHERAL-BLOOD STEM-CELL TRANSPLANTATION

黏附分子在造血祖细胞的迁移和造血调控中起着重要作用。为探讨CD34(+)细胞的动员过程是否与黏附分子表达的变化有关,检测了骨髓CD34(+)细胞和粒细胞集落刺激因子(G-CSF)联合化疗后外周血CD34(+)细胞CD31、CD44、L-选择素、唾液酸化刘易斯(X)、β1整合素非常晚期抗原4(VLA-4)和VLA-5、β2整合素淋巴细胞功能相关1(Mac-1)的表达。β1整合素VLA-4在外周血祖细胞上的表达浓度明显低于在BM CD34(+)细胞上的表达浓度,无论是在稳态造血过程中还是在白细胞分离时都是如此。未发现其他黏附分子表达水平的差异,为深入了解黏附分子可能参与外周血干细胞归巢,对27例患者的白细胞分离材料中表达这些黏附分子的CD34(+)细胞的数量进行了量化,并与强化化疗后的造血功能恢复相关联。与CD34(+)细胞总数(r=-0.55)相比,L-选择素表达亚群中CD34(+)细胞数量与移植后血小板恢复时间的相关性更好(r=-0.86)。统计分析CD34(+)L-选择素(+)细胞数与血小板恢复的关系,得出快速恢复血小板的阈值为2.1x10(6)CD34(+)L-选择素(+)细胞/kg。接受大于或等于2.1x10(6)L-选择素(+)细胞/kg(中位数11天,范围7~16天)的15例患者中有13例血小板恢复较快(小于或等于14天),而接受较少双阳性细胞的12例患者中有10例血小板恢复较慢(中位数20天;范围13~37天)。CD34(+)细胞L-选择素(+)亚群与中性粒细胞恢复时间(r=-0.70)的相关性也好于回输CD34(+)细胞总数(r=-0.51),但后一种差异未达到统计学意义,提示L-选择素参与了CD34(+)细胞的归巢。(C)1995年由美国血液病学会主办。
Adhesion molecules play a role in the migration of hematopoietic progenitor cells and regulation of hematopoiesis. To study whether the mobilization process is associated with changes in expression of adhesion molecules, the expression of CD31, CD44, L-selectin, sialyl Lewis(x), beta 1 integrins very late antigen 4 (VLA-4) and VLA-5, and beta 2 integrins lymphocyte function-associated 1 and Mac-1 was measured on either bone marrow (BM) CD34(+) cells or on peripheral blood CD34(+) cells mobilized with a combination of granulocyte colony-stimulating factor (G-CSF) and chemotherapy. beta 1 integrin VLA-4 was expressed at a significantly lower concentration on peripheral blood progenitor cells than on BM CD34(+) cells, procured either during steady-state hematopoiesis or at the time of leukocytapheresis. No differences in the level of expression were found for the other adhesion molecules, To obtain insight in which adhesion molecules may participate in the homing of peripheral blood stem cells (PBSCs), the number of CD34(+) cells expressing these adhesion molecules present in leukocytapheresis material was quantified and correlated with hematopoietic recovery after intensive chemotherapy in 27 patients. The number of CD34(+) cells in the subset defined by L-selectin expression correlated significantly better with time to platelet recovery after PBSC transplantation (r = -.86) than did the total number of CD34(+) cells (r = -.55). Statistical analysis of the relationship between the number of CD34(+)L-selectin(+) cells and platelet recovery resulted in a threshold value for rapid platelet recovery of 2.1 x 10(6) CD34(+) L-selectin(+) cells/kg. A rapid platelet recovery (less than or equal to 14 days) was observed in 13 of 15 patients who received greater than or equal to 2.1 x 10(6) CD34(+) L-selectin(+) cells/kg (median, 11 days; range, 7 to 16 days), whereas 10 of 12 patients who received less double positive cells had a relative slow platelet recovery (median, 20 days; range, 13 to 37 days). The L-selectin(+) subpopulation of CD34(+) cells also correlated better with time to neutrophil recovery (r = -.70) than did the total number of reinfused CD34(+) cells (r = -.51), However, this latter difference failed to reach statistical significance, This study suggests that L-selectin is involved in the homing of CD34(+) cells after PBSC transplantation.
